Overview
A hands‑on Head Chef will lead the kitchen at Croeso Lounge, a local café bar.
You’ll drive the kitchen team to deliver the highest standards, set and maintain food quality, and build a culture of collaboration with the front of house.
Key Responsibilities
- Take full ownership of the kitchen, leading every shift from open to close and ensuring the right people are in the right place.
- Ensure food standards never slip and that every dish leaves the pass as it should.
- Recruit, develop and coach the kitchen team at all levels – from Kitchen Pointers and Chefs to Sous Chefs – through honest feedback and clear development plans.
- Know the menu specs and kitchen processes inside out, spotting issues and opportunities before they happen.
- Own a site‑level action plan with the General Manager covering food wait times, NSF standards, ordering, stock counts and cleaning.
- Deliver on kitchen KPIs – food quality, wait times, wastage, food safety and gross profit – and report on performance after each shift.
- Schedule fair rotas in line with the sales and bookings forecast, ensuring each shift has the right skill and capability.
- Work closely with the front of house to build a genuine one‑team culture, with shared understanding and cross‑training in place.
